Why Red Yeast Rice Brands Can Be Difficult to Compare
Red yeast rice supplements are unusually difficult to compare because the amount of red yeast rice listed on a label does not reveal its pharmacological strength. Two bottles may each provide 1,200 milligrams of red yeast rice, yet their monacolin K concentrations can be dramatically different. NCCIH cites an analysis of 28 mainstream U.S. brands in which monacolin K concentrations varied more than 60-fold among products containing measurable amounts. Two products contained no detectable monacolin K at all. This means the ingredient weight alone tells consumers very little about how strongly a supplement may influence cholesterol.
The problem becomes especially important because monacolin K is not merely another plant nutrient. It has the same chemical structure as lovastatin, a prescription statin used to reduce cholesterol. A product containing a meaningful amount may therefore produce statin-like effects on cholesterol production in the liver. It may also carry statin-like risks, including muscle, liver, kidney, and drug-interaction concerns. A supplement that contains too little may provide little meaningful cholesterol benefit, while one containing substantial amounts creates greater pharmacological and regulatory concerns.
Manufacturing conditions influence how much monacolin K develops during fermentation. The microorganism strain, temperature, fermentation duration, raw materials, and processing methods can all affect the final chemical profile. Manufacturers may then extract, concentrate, blend, or standardize the material differently before putting it into capsules. These variables mean “red yeast rice” is not a single standardized substance in the same way a prescription medication has a defined dose. Quality manufacturing therefore matters considerably when evaluating products. Consumers should be cautious when a brand treats all red yeast rice as though every milligram provides identical activity.
Citrinin creates another major quality concern. This mycotoxin can develop during fermentation and has the potential to damage the kidneys. NCCIH cites a 2021 investigation of 37 red yeast rice supplements in which citrinin contamination remained a significant issue, and some contaminated products were reportedly labeled as citrinin-free. That finding demonstrates why simply seeing “citrinin-free” on a bottle does not necessarily prove that adequate testing occurred. Independent quality verification and credible manufacturing practices can provide more reassurance than marketing language alone.
These problems explain why creating a fixed list of “good” and “bad” red yeast rice brands can be misleading. Formulas can change, companies can improve manufacturing, products can be discontinued, and quality may vary between batches. A brand that passed testing several years ago may use a different supplier today, while a company previously criticized may have corrected an issue. Consumers are better served by understanding the warning signs that make any red yeast rice product questionable. A current label, batch information, independent testing, regulatory history, and professional guidance are more useful than an old internet ranking.
Red Yeast Rice Brands and Products With Documented FDA Concerns
One documented example is CholesLo, a product addressed by the FDA in 2020. FDA laboratory analysis found lovastatin in the product and warned consumers not to use it. The agency explained that traditional red yeast rice does not contain more than trace amounts of lovastatin and concluded that the product contained red yeast rice with enhanced or added lovastatin. Because lovastatin was already approved as a prescription drug, the FDA stated that such a product could not legally be marketed as an ordinary dietary supplement.
The FDA warning letter was sent to Dr. Sam Robbins, Inc., doing business as HFL Solutions, LLC. The action provides an important historical lesson about red yeast rice supplements, but consumers should understand what it does and does not mean. It documents an FDA concern about a particular product and the circumstances existing at that time. It does not justify claiming that every current or future product connected with the same company is unsafe without newer evidence. Regulatory citations should always be described with dates and product-specific context rather than converted into permanent accusations against an entire brand.
FDA has taken action against red yeast rice products on multiple occasions when enhanced or added lovastatin was involved. NCCIH explains that products containing substantial monacolin K can effectively lower cholesterol, but U.S. products deliberately enhanced with lovastatin may be treated as unapproved drugs rather than lawful dietary supplements. That creates a difficult situation for consumers who expect a supplement to provide a reliable statin-like effect. The very characteristic that could make a product more effective can also create regulatory and safety issues.
Consumers can use the FDA’s Health Fraud Product Database and warning-letter archive when evaluating suspicious supplements. The database contains products associated with warning letters, recalls, public notifications, and other health-fraud-related actions. However, FDA specifically notes that the database represents only a fraction of potentially problematic products sold online and in stores. Absence from the database therefore does not prove that a supplement has been independently verified as safe or effective. Regulatory databases are useful screening tools, not universal quality certifications.
A practical takeaway is to avoid any product that is currently subject to an FDA warning, recall, or public notification until the issue has been clearly resolved. Consumers should search both the product name and manufacturer because supplements are sometimes reformulated or sold under related names. Checking the date matters because regulatory information can become outdated. When an online article names a red yeast rice brand without linking its claim to current evidence, readers should be skeptical. Product-specific criticism should always be traceable to credible testing, regulatory action, or another documented source.
Red Yeast Rice Products With Unclear Monacolin K Content
One of the biggest red flags is a product that strongly promises cholesterol reduction while providing almost no useful information about its active monacolins. Monacolin K is responsible for much of red yeast rice’s known cholesterol-lowering activity, yet U.S. supplement labels generally do not disclose an exact amount. NCCIH notes that consumers often have no practical way to determine how much monacolin K they are taking. This makes dose comparison exceptionally difficult. A label stating only “red yeast rice 1,200 mg” should therefore not be interpreted as a clear measurement of cholesterol-lowering potency.
Products containing very little monacolin K present one type of problem. They may be safer from a statin-like exposure standpoint, but research has not clearly established that such low-monacolin products meaningfully reduce cholesterol. NCCIH notes that products with little or no monacolin K have not been adequately studied for cholesterol-lowering effectiveness. Consumers can therefore spend money on a supplement without knowing whether it contains enough active material to achieve their goal.
Products containing substantial monacolin K create the opposite concern. They may lower LDL cholesterol more effectively, but they can also behave more like lovastatin and carry similar adverse effects and interactions. In the United States, FDA considers red yeast rice with enhanced or added lovastatin to fall outside ordinary dietary supplement rules. This means consumers should be especially skeptical of supplements that promise prescription-strength cholesterol reduction while being marketed as completely natural and risk-free. Drug-like effectiveness can come with drug-like consequences.
Be cautious with claims such as “maximum monacolin,” “high-potency lovastatin-like formula,” or guaranteed numerical LDL reductions. Strong efficacy promises without corresponding safety warnings should be considered a marketing red flag. A company cannot reasonably emphasize statin-like benefits while pretending that the active chemistry has no potential for statin-like side effects. Responsible labeling should encourage consumers taking cholesterol medication or managing medical conditions to seek professional advice. Claims that a supplement works exactly like a prescription statin but without any statin risks are particularly questionable.
This uncertainty is one reason healthcare professionals may prefer cholesterol treatments with standardized doses when substantial LDL reduction is medically necessary. Prescription therapies allow clinicians to know what compound and dose a patient receives and to adjust treatment based on laboratory results and side effects. Red yeast rice does not always provide that same level of predictability. Consumers should avoid choosing a supplement simply because an online review calls one brand “strongest.” In a product with statin-like pharmacology, stronger is not automatically safer or better.
Brands That Do Not Provide Citrinin Testing
A red yeast rice brand that provides no information about citrinin testing deserves additional scrutiny. Citrinin is a toxic fermentation byproduct that can damage the kidneys, making contamination control particularly important for red yeast rice manufacturing. The risk is not theoretical; analyses of commercial supplements have repeatedly detected citrinin. Because consumers cannot see, smell, or taste low levels of this contaminant, laboratory testing is necessary.
A concerning 2021 investigation referenced by NCCIH evaluated 37 red yeast rice products and found widespread citrinin issues. According to NCCIH’s summary, only one product had citrinin levels below the maximum level being applied in the European Union at the time, and four contaminated products reportedly carried “citrinin-free” labels. These findings illustrate why unverified marketing claims should not be treated as proof of purity. Documentation matters more than a badge printed on the front of a bottle.
When possible, consumers should look for batch-specific third-party laboratory testing that includes citrinin rather than relying on a general statement that a facility follows good manufacturing practices. Good Manufacturing Practices are important, but they do not tell the customer the actual citrinin concentration in a particular batch. A certificate of analysis should ideally identify the tested product or lot and specify which contaminants were assessed. A vague “lab tested” statement without accessible details offers less reassurance.
Consumers should also understand that third-party testing has limitations. A laboratory may confirm identity, potency, or selected contaminants without evaluating every possible chemical impurity. Certification does not establish that red yeast rice is medically appropriate for a particular person, nor does it eliminate statin-like effects from monacolin K. Quality testing addresses what is in the bottle, while medical suitability addresses what that substance may do inside the body. Both questions matter when selecting a supplement.
Avoid products from manufacturers that refuse to provide basic quality information when asked. A reputable company should be able to explain where its red yeast rice is manufactured, what contaminants are tested, whether citrinin is assessed, and how lot consistency is maintained. Consumers do not need to become laboratory scientists, but transparency is a reasonable expectation for a product intended to influence cholesterol. When two products make similar claims, the one providing clearer quality documentation is generally easier to evaluate responsibly.
Brands Making “No Side Effects” or “Statin-Free Risk” Claims
Claims that red yeast rice delivers statin-level cholesterol reduction without statin-related risks should raise immediate skepticism. Monacolin K is chemically identical to lovastatin, meaning products containing meaningful quantities can produce similar biological effects. NCCIH specifically warns that red yeast rice containing significant monacolin K can cause muscle, kidney, and liver damage and may interact with medicines in ways similar to statin drugs. A brand cannot credibly promise strong monacolin activity while guaranteeing the absence of those concerns.
Muscle symptoms are particularly important. Statin-like compounds can occasionally contribute to myopathy and, in rare severe cases, rhabdomyolysis. EFSA’s updated 2025 scientific assessment concluded that adverse musculoskeletal reactions, including rhabdomyolysis, have been reported with red yeast rice monacolin K exposure as low as 3 milligrams per day. The panel could not identify a daily intake that was proven to raise no safety concern for everyone.
Liver-related adverse effects have also been reported. EFSA’s review reiterated concerns about serious liver reactions from monacolins in red yeast rice and found that available evidence still did not establish a universally safe supplemental exposure. Consumers should therefore avoid brands claiming their product cannot affect the liver simply because it comes from fermented rice. Natural origin does not change the pharmacology of monacolin K.
Another misleading message is that red yeast rice is automatically appropriate for anyone who experienced side effects from prescription statins. Some people investigate red yeast rice after statin intolerance, but monacolin K’s identity as lovastatin means similar reactions remain biologically possible. A person who previously experienced significant muscle or liver effects should discuss alternatives with a healthcare professional rather than self-experimenting. A supplement brand suggesting that prior statin intolerance is a reason to use its product should provide very strong evidence, not merely testimonials.
Claims such as “100% side-effect free,” “safe for everyone,” or “no drug interactions” are incompatible with current scientific knowledge. Responsible supplement communication should acknowledge uncertainty and identify groups requiring caution. Marketing that deliberately minimizes well-established risks may indicate that sales are being prioritized over informed consumer decision-making. The best brands do not need to frighten customers, but they should provide enough information for people to understand that red yeast rice is pharmacologically active.
Brands Making Unrealistic Cholesterol Claims
Another category to avoid is red yeast rice products promising dramatic cholesterol changes within an extremely short period. Cholesterol management is a medical issue influenced by genetics, diet, weight, medications, thyroid function, diabetes, kidney health, and overall cardiovascular risk. A supplement cannot guarantee the same LDL reduction for every person. Response depends heavily on monacolin exposure and individual biology. Marketing statements that promise a precise outcome without laboratory monitoring oversimplify a complex health problem.
Be cautious with claims suggesting that red yeast rice can “clean blocked arteries,” “reverse heart disease,” or prevent heart attacks on its own. Some red yeast rice preparations containing significant monacolin K can lower LDL cholesterol, but that does not mean every supplement has been proven to reverse established atherosclerosis. Cardiovascular outcomes depend on much more than one ingredient. People with existing coronary artery disease, previous stroke, diabetes, or very high LDL often require therapies backed by extensive outcome evidence.
NCCIH’s August 2026 guidance emphasizes that people with high cholesterol should follow their healthcare provider’s treatment instructions rather than substituting dietary supplements for prescribed medicine. The agency notes that some red yeast rice products may lower cholesterol because they contain monacolin K, but products containing substantial amounts cannot legally be sold as conventional dietary supplements in the United States. This creates another reason to question extremely aggressive cholesterol claims.
Testimonials should also be treated cautiously. A customer saying their LDL fell after taking a particular supplement does not establish that the product caused the improvement. Diet, exercise, weight change, medications, laboratory variation, and other factors may have changed simultaneously. Testimonials also tend to highlight positive experiences while providing little information about people who saw no benefit or developed side effects. Well-designed research is more reliable than before-and-after stories when evaluating cholesterol interventions.
Consumers should prefer brands that describe red yeast rice as one possible component of cholesterol management rather than a guaranteed cure. Responsible information should encourage healthy diet, physical activity, cardiovascular risk assessment, and appropriate medical care. When advertising suggests a capsule eliminates the need for doctors, laboratory tests, or prescribed therapy, the claim should be viewed with concern. High cholesterol is often symptomless, so objective testing rather than personal sensation must guide treatment.
Brands With Poor or Incomplete Supplement Labels
A trustworthy supplement label should clearly identify the ingredient, serving size, number of capsules per serving, amount of red yeast rice, manufacturer or distributor, and other ingredients included in the formula. Products lacking basic labeling information should be avoided because consumers cannot make an informed decision about what they are taking. Missing lot numbers, expiration information, or manufacturer contact details can also indicate poor transparency. A professional label does not guarantee quality, but an incomplete one creates unnecessary uncertainty.
Combination formulas deserve particular attention. Some red yeast rice supplements also contain CoQ10, niacin, plant sterols, berberine, policosanol, garlic, or other ingredients marketed for cardiovascular support. A long ingredient list can create additional interaction and side-effect possibilities. It also becomes harder to determine which component caused a reaction. Consumers should know the purpose and dose of every active ingredient rather than assuming that more ingredients automatically produce better results.
Niacin-containing formulas can be particularly misleading when marketed as harmless natural cholesterol blends. Niacin can affect flushing, blood sugar, liver function, and other physiological processes at meaningful doses. Combining it with red yeast rice creates a different safety profile from taking red yeast rice alone. Anyone using other medications should review the complete formula rather than focusing only on the ingredient featured prominently on the front label. A multi-ingredient product deserves multi-ingredient scrutiny.
Watch for proprietary blends that hide how much of each important ingredient is provided. Although the total amount of a blend may be listed, consumers may not know the concentration of individual components. This can make interaction screening and dose assessment difficult. Red yeast rice already has intrinsic variability, so adding another layer of hidden ingredient amounts does not improve transparency. Simple formulas can be easier to evaluate when safety is the priority.
The manufacturer’s identity should also be easy to verify. Be cautious with products sold through temporary online storefronts that provide no physical business information, customer service contact, or manufacturing details. Extremely inexpensive supplements from unknown sellers may not undergo the same quality controls expected from established manufacturers. Price alone cannot prove quality, but traceability matters. If nobody can clearly identify who produced a supplement, resolving a safety or contamination problem becomes much harder.
Third-Party Testing: What to Look For
Third-party testing means an outside laboratory or certification organization evaluates some aspect of a supplement rather than relying solely on the manufacturer’s own testing. Depending on the program, testing may assess ingredient identity, potency, heavy metals, microorganisms, or other contaminants. For red yeast rice, citrinin testing is especially important because of its kidney toxicity. A useful quality report should identify what was tested rather than simply using “third-party tested” as a marketing phrase.
Consumers should look for batch or lot numbers that correspond with laboratory documentation when possible. Batch-specific testing is more informative than an undated report representing a completely different production run. The document should identify the testing laboratory, sample, test date, and measured results. If a company posts a generic certificate without these details, consumers may not know whether it applies to the bottle they purchased. Transparency should make verification easier, not more confusing.
Independent certification can also help assess whether a product contains what the label says. However, consumers should understand that certification does not mean a medical authority recommends the supplement. A laboratory can verify identity and contaminants without determining whether the product lowers cardiovascular risk or is appropriate alongside someone’s medications. Third-party quality testing and clinical effectiveness answer different questions. Both are useful, but they should not be confused.
Red yeast rice presents an additional challenge because consumers may actually want to know the amount of monacolin K while U.S. regulatory rules make high-monacolin products complicated. A product providing significant monacolin K may behave more like a statin, yet a product with minimal monacolin K may have uncertain cholesterol benefits. This tension cannot be solved simply by choosing the supplement with the highest laboratory-measured level. The appropriate amount is fundamentally a medical and regulatory issue rather than a competition for maximum potency.
Third-party testing therefore works best as a screening tool for basic product quality. It can help consumers avoid obvious contamination or labeling problems but cannot transform red yeast rice into a standardized prescription medication. Anyone taking the supplement for a measurable cholesterol goal should still monitor lipid levels and discuss potential interactions. A clean product that produces no meaningful LDL improvement may not be worth continuing. Conversely, a powerful product still requires attention to safety.
Red Yeast Rice Rules in the United States
U.S. regulation of red yeast rice is unusual because the ingredient can naturally produce a substance identical to an approved prescription drug. The FDA’s position is that red yeast rice products containing enhanced or added lovastatin cannot be legally marketed as ordinary dietary supplements. Lovastatin was approved as a drug before qualifying red yeast rice products containing such amounts were marketed as foods or supplements. This regulatory history distinguishes red yeast rice from many conventional botanical ingredients.
NCCIH explains the practical contradiction clearly. Products containing considerable amounts of monacolin K can reduce cholesterol, yet products with such pharmacologically significant levels raise FDA concerns as unapproved drugs. Products containing little or no monacolin K may remain on the supplement market, but their effectiveness for lowering cholesterol is uncertain. Consumers are therefore caught between uncertain potency and drug-like regulation.
The FDA also maintains import alerts involving products marketed as foods or dietary supplements that contain undeclared active pharmaceutical ingredients. Its August 14, 2026 Import Alert 54-16 specifically identifies HMG-CoA reductase inhibitors such as lovastatin among pharmaceutical ingredients that may trigger detention concerns. The alert is broader than red yeast rice alone, but it illustrates FDA’s continuing attention to undeclared drugs in supplement products.
Dietary supplements are not preapproved by FDA for effectiveness in the same manner as prescription medications. Manufacturers remain responsible for meeting applicable legal requirements and ensuring that their products are not adulterated or misbranded. FDA may take action when problems are detected, but regulators cannot test every bottle before it reaches consumers. This makes manufacturer quality systems and consumer caution especially important.
For consumers, regulatory status should be another reason to avoid products marketed with overt prescription-drug claims. A supplement advertisement promising to “work exactly like lovastatin” or delivering a deliberately enhanced lovastatin amount deserves scrutiny. Check FDA warning letters, recalls, and health-fraud notices when a product makes unusually aggressive claims. The absence of enforcement does not guarantee quality, but documented enforcement is a significant warning sign.
Red Yeast Rice Safety Rules in Europe
European regulations take a more explicit labeling approach to monacolins from red yeast rice. EU Regulation 2022/860 requires an individual daily portion of a food supplement to provide less than 3 milligrams of monacolins from red yeast rice. Labels must also state the monacolin content per portion and warn consumers not to take 3 milligrams or more per day. These rules were introduced because of concerns about serious adverse reactions.
European labels must also include warnings for particular groups. The regulation states that products should not be consumed by pregnant or breastfeeding women, people under 18, or adults over 70. Labels must also warn against combining red yeast rice with cholesterol-lowering medication or additional red yeast rice products. These requirements emphasize that authorities do not treat monacolins as ordinary nutrients.
Importantly, the 3-milligram threshold should not be interpreted as proof that doses below it are universally safe. EFSA revisited the issue in 2025 after evaluating additional clinical, analytical, case-report, and post-marketing evidence. The panel concluded that available data still did not allow it to identify a daily monacolin intake that raises no safety concerns for the general population or vulnerable groups.
EFSA specifically reiterated reports of serious muscle and liver reactions at monacolin K exposure as low as 3 milligrams per day. Severe musculoskeletal effects included rhabdomyolysis, a potentially dangerous breakdown of muscle tissue. These events are not expected in every user, but they demonstrate why consumers should avoid interpreting “natural” as “risk-free.”
European standards also provide a useful benchmark for evaluating international red yeast rice labels. A product that provides no monacolin information at all may be legal under one regulatory system while providing much less transparency than European consumers receive. Shoppers purchasing supplements across borders should understand that labeling rules differ. Importing a product from another country does not automatically make it better tested or safer.
Who Should Avoid Red Yeast Rice Supplements?
Pregnant and breastfeeding individuals should avoid red yeast rice because adequate safety data are lacking and cholesterol synthesis is biologically important during fetal and infant development. NCCIH states that red yeast rice products are not recommended during pregnancy or lactation. European labeling requirements likewise specifically warn these groups not to consume products containing red yeast rice monacolins.
People already taking a statin or another cholesterol-lowering medication should not casually add red yeast rice. Monacolin K can overlap pharmacologically with lovastatin and may increase the potential for muscle or liver-related effects. EU rules explicitly require red yeast rice products to warn consumers against combining them with cholesterol-lowering medicines. A clinician can determine whether additional LDL reduction is necessary using treatments with more predictable dosing.
Anyone with liver disease or previously abnormal liver tests should seek medical advice before using red yeast rice. The same caution applies to people with significant kidney problems because severe muscle injury can affect kidney function and citrinin contamination introduces another potential renal concern. Red yeast rice should not be viewed as a gentle food supplement when these organ systems are already vulnerable.
People who previously experienced serious statin-related muscle symptoms should also be cautious. Because monacolin K is chemically identical to lovastatin, switching from a prescription statin to red yeast rice does not guarantee that the original problem will disappear. Anyone with unexplained severe muscle pain, weakness, dark urine, or marked fatigue while taking red yeast rice should seek medical care. These symptoms may require laboratory evaluation rather than simple supplement discontinuation.
Finally, people taking multiple prescription drugs or supplements should have their regimen reviewed before adding red yeast rice. Statin-like compounds can interact with medications that affect their metabolism and may compound the effects of other substances affecting the liver or muscles. A pharmacist can often identify potential interactions quickly. The more complicated someone’s medication list becomes, the less appropriate it is to select red yeast rice solely from online rankings.
How to Choose a Better Red Yeast Rice Brand
Begin with transparency. A better-quality brand should provide a complete ingredient list, serving information, manufacturer identity, lot number, expiration date, and clear instructions. The company should be easy to contact and willing to answer questions about sourcing and manufacturing. Avoid products whose entire quality argument consists of phrases such as “premium,” “maximum strength,” or “ancient formula.” These terms sound impressive but provide little objective information.
Next, investigate citrinin testing. Look for evidence that each production batch is tested for this potentially kidney-damaging contaminant. A simple “citrinin-free” statement is more meaningful when supported by a legitimate certificate of analysis. Because contaminated products have previously carried such claims, independent verification matters.
Check whether the company uses credible third-party quality testing. Certification cannot guarantee medical effectiveness, but it can improve confidence in identity, purity, and manufacturing consistency. Be skeptical of homemade-looking certificates, undated documents, or laboratory reports that cannot be connected to a specific lot. If a company makes testing a major selling point, it should make the evidence reasonably accessible.
Evaluate the marketing language carefully. A responsible brand should not promise to cure high cholesterol, reverse artery disease, guarantee a particular LDL reduction, or eliminate the need for prescribed treatment. It should also avoid portraying red yeast rice as completely free from statin-like side effects. The more medically dramatic the promises become, the stronger the evidence should need to be before you trust them.
Finally, choose red yeast rice only after deciding whether it makes sense for your cholesterol-management plan. A physician or pharmacist can review your LDL level, cardiovascular risk, medicines, liver history, and previous reactions to cholesterol treatments. Follow-up lipid testing can then determine whether the product actually works. The goal should not be finding the “strongest red yeast rice brand,” but choosing an approach with a reasonable balance of effectiveness, quality, and safety.
Better Alternatives to Questionable Red Yeast Rice Products
People interested in red yeast rice are usually trying to lower LDL cholesterol rather than simply take a particular supplement. That means the real goal should guide the decision. For many people, dietary changes can contribute to meaningful improvement without introducing the uncertainty surrounding monacolin content. Increasing soluble fiber from oats, beans, lentils, barley, fruit, and vegetables can support healthier cholesterol levels. Replacing saturated fats with unsaturated fats can also help.
Plant sterols and stanols are another option with evidence for modest LDL reduction. NCCIH’s updated August 2026 guidance notes that supplements containing plant stanols or sterols taken with meals can reduce cholesterol. Whole flaxseed and flaxseed lignans may also help, while garlic supplements appear to have a relatively modest effect. These options have their own limitations and should not automatically replace prescribed treatment.
For people who need a substantial LDL reduction, standardized prescription medications generally provide more predictable dosing and outcome evidence than a variable red yeast rice supplement. Statins remain widely used, while other medications may be considered when statins are not tolerated or do not lower LDL enough. The appropriate option depends on cardiovascular risk, previous treatment response, and medical history. A clinician can adjust dosage instead of relying on an unknown concentration of monacolin K.
Lifestyle measures remain important even when medication is used. Regular exercise, maintaining an appropriate weight, avoiding smoking, controlling blood pressure, managing diabetes, and eating a heart-supportive diet can reduce cardiovascular risk in ways a single supplement cannot reproduce. Red yeast rice should never become an excuse to ignore these factors. Cholesterol treatment works best when it addresses the whole risk picture rather than one laboratory value.
Anyone considering alternatives should avoid replacing one uncertain supplement with a stack of five others. Combining bergamot, berberine, niacin, garlic, plant sterols, and red yeast rice without supervision can increase cost, side effects, and interaction complexity. A simpler plan with measurable outcomes is easier to evaluate. Make one evidence-based change at a time, repeat cholesterol testing when appropriate, and adjust the plan based on results.
What to Check Before Buying Red Yeast Rice
The first check is the label. Confirm that the product clearly identifies red yeast rice and lists all other ingredients rather than hiding important components inside vague blends. Check the serving size carefully because the amount per capsule may differ from the amount per daily serving. Also look for a lot number and expiration date. Basic traceability is a minimum expectation for any supplement used regularly.
The second check is the manufacturer’s quality information. Search the company’s website for third-party testing, citrinin results, Good Manufacturing Practice information, and a way to obtain batch documentation. Be cautious if the company provides lengthy marketing pages but no meaningful information about purity. A supplement intended to influence cholesterol deserves more transparency than a generic wellness powder.
The third check is regulatory history. Search the FDA warning-letter database, Health Fraud Product Database, and recall notices using both the product and company names. FDA records can identify previous concerns involving undeclared drugs, disease claims, contamination, or other violations. Remember that absence from a database does not mean FDA has tested and approved the supplement.
The fourth check is your own medication and health history. Write down every prescription drug, nonprescription medication, and supplement you use before adding red yeast rice. Consider previous statin intolerance, liver problems, kidney disease, pregnancy, breastfeeding, or unexplained muscle symptoms. A quality supplement can still be the wrong product for a particular person. Personal risk is just as important as manufacturing quality.
The final check is whether you have a way to measure success. If the purpose is lowering LDL cholesterol, obtain an appropriate baseline lipid panel and plan follow-up testing with a healthcare professional. Do not judge effectiveness by whether you “feel healthier” because high cholesterol usually does not produce symptoms. Objective laboratory measurements are the only reliable way to determine whether LDL has meaningfully changed.
